How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 72023?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 72023 Studio Apartments | $650 | $650 | $650 |
| 72023 1 Bedroom Apartments | $921 | $550 | $1,300 |
| 72023 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,123 | $635 | $2,350 |
| 72023 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,303 | $725 | $1,810 |
